New sammich at Cominsky

Sox to Offer Italian Beef/Sausage/Pork Chop/Bacon Sandwich

CHICAGO — Peanuts and Cracker Jacks it ain't.

The Chicago White Sox have introduced a slew of new menu items at U.S. Cellular Field (I still call it Cominsky - ed.), including the monstrous Winning Ugly Grand Slam sandwich.

Named in honor of the 1983 "winning ugly" squad, the sandwich consists of Italian beef, an Italian sausage patty and a pork chop topped with bacon and covered with giardiniera, sautéed onions and peppers, all stuffed into an eight-inch muffalatta bread roll.
